Starting November 1, 2023 consumers in Virginia in need of health insurance, but who are not eligible for Medicaid, will purchase affordable healthcare coverage through the Virginia Insurance Marketplace. Virginians will no longer be able to purchase insurance through the federal marketplace (previously healthcare.gov or …List of hospitals in Virginia. With the Marketplace, you can compare health plans and premiumates r offered by private insurers online. The Cost of Health Insurance in Virginia. The average cost of health insurance in the state of Virginia is $6,370 per person based on the most recently published data. For a family of four, this translates to $25,481. This is $611 per person below the national average for health insurance coverage. However, health insurance costs vary ...Find Virginia health insurance options at many price points.
